At first when we joined this organization it was amazing, in fact even wrote a 5 star review. Sadly in the past 12 months plus it has only gone from great to terrible. Organizing is none to zero, my wife that is due for black belt has been waiting for more than 12 months for a black belt grading, my daughter that was due for second dan and has done all evaluations and paid for it, also eventually gave up as they are just paying month to month but with no reward, sadly after along run my wife is now short of her black belt. It is amazing that the other belts that started here can do two belts at a time and go from white to black tip in just about 2 years. The so called Academy is no longer that, it is now in a church and 4 classes a week became two yet the price increased ? The church has no facilities only the floor and all classes forced into these two classes, we paid in dollars for the kids black belts just to be told after that the person that was suppose to grade was not available so they only have a National belt and not an international belt, and worse after a year of phoning Duncan and eventually threatening him did they receive the certificates on a text message. I can write a book, I even emailed Gerhard and he chose not to respond to my email. It is so sad as I believe Gerhard is very good, but somewhere the wheels came of this academy and I cannot believe that SASCOC continues to support and or allow this academy that is embarrassing to the sport to continue trading. We are now finished with it, sadly we do not wish on any one else to walk the same road with no end in sight. so hopefully someone will do something about this
